Originally premiering March 1st, 2024, "My Sibling's Romance" stars Han Hye-jin, Code Kunst, Cho Mi-yeon, BamBam. The series runs 1 season(s), and has a score of 90 (out of 100) on TMDB, which compiled reviews from 1 top people.
What, so now you want to know what the TV show is about? Here’s the plot: "It is a family meddling dating reality program where siblings come together to help each other find romantic partners."
"My Sibling's Romance" is currently available to stream via subscription, rental, or purchase on Kocowa, KoreaOnDemand, and Rakuten Viki .
